Genrates a kern file (.afm) from the manual kerning in an Indesign document Make Kern File is a free Adobe InDesign script which generates a kern file (.afm) from the manual kerning in an InDesign document. You can import this to Fontlab.Installation:1. Copy the script in "/Users/your Username/Library/Preferences/Adobe InDesign/Version 5.0/Scripts/Scripts Panel/" (or the folder of your InDesign version).2. Open the file in a text editor and fill in the two paths at the top of the file.Usage:1. Make an Indesign document with one text tread only. It may span over several pages.2. Open the panel "Window > Automating > Scripts" and double click on "make kern file.js".3. Save the result.4. Import the data to FontLab in the Metrics Window.The Make Kern File script is mainly used and tested with InDesign CS3 (Mac). It should work on CS2 and CS4, too. If you have any problems, please let me know.Make Kern File tries to find glyph names for small caps by checking if small caps is applied to the text. If so it appends ".sc" to the glyph name (the script can only get the original character, therefore you have to guess the visible glyph). If you use another name extension you have to change it in the script. Requirements: · Adobe InDesign
